Bumrah and Kohli Share A Special Connection

Jasprit Bumrah is currently one of the top class bowlers in world cricket. With his unorthodox bowling action and deadly yorkers, Bumrah has become an impeccable bowler for India. He was shot to fame when he debuted in Indian Premier League in 2013. Since then, there was no looking back for him. Last night, Bumrah picked up his 100th wicket in IPL and joined the elite list of bowlers taking 100 IPL wickets. Here are some more interesting facts around his landmark achievement.

  • Bumrah’s 1st IPL wicket is of Virat Kohli. He dismissed Kohli on April 4, 2013, in Chinnaswamy Stadium. Coincidentally, Bumrah’s 100th wicket is also of Virat Kohli where he dismissed the Indian skipper in Abu Dhabi last night.
  • Bumrah is also the third Mumbai bowler to take 100 wickets for the franchise. Lasith Malinga and Harbhajan Singh are the two other bowlers who achieved this feat for Mumbai.
  • Bumrah is the 16th bowler in IPL history to take 100 wickets in the league. He took 89 matches to get this landmark achievement.

*Bumrah is the seventh Indian pace bowler to get 100 wickets. The other six players are Bhuvneshwar Kumar, Umesh Yadav, Ashish Nehra, Vinay Kumar, Sandeep Sharma and Zaheer Khan.
